Partilhar via


Método NameSpace.GetRecipientFromID (Outlook)

Retorna o objeto Recipient que é identificado pela ID de entrada especificada (se for válida).

Sintaxe

expression. GetRecipientFromID( _EntryID_ )

Expressão Uma variável que representa um objeto 'NameSpace'.

Parâmetros

Nome Obrigatório/Opcional Tipo de dados Descrição
EntryID Obrigatório String A EntryID do destinatário.

Valor de retorno

Um objeto Recipient que representa o destinatário especificado.

Comentários

Este método é usado para facilitar a transição entre aplicativos MAPI e OLE/Sistema de Mensagens e o Microsoft Outlook.

Esse método é semelhante ao método GetRecipientFromID do objeto Account. Se houver várias contas do Microsoft Exchange no perfil atual, use o método GetRecipientFromID da conta correspondente.

Exemplo

Este exemplo Visual Basic for Applications (VBA) obtém a identificação de entrada do primeiro destinatário para o primeiro item na coleção Items da pasta de caixa de entrada, usa GetRecipientFromID para obter o destinatário da identificação de entrada e exibe o nome do destinatário.

Public Sub GetRecipientFromID() 
 
 Dim inbox As Outlook.folder 
 
 Dim mail As Outlook.MailItem 
 
 Dim rcp As Outlook.Recipient 
 
 Dim rcp1 As Outlook.Recipient 
 
 Dim strEntryId As String 
 
 
 
 'Get Inbox folder. 
 
 Set inbox = Application.session.GetDefaultFolder(olFolderInbox) 
 
 
 
 ' Get the first item in the Inbox. 
 
 Set mail = inbox.items(1) 
 
 
 
 ' Get the first recipient on that first item. 
 
 Set rcp = mail.Recipients.Item(1) 
 
 
 
 ' Get the string entry ID of the recipient. 
 
 strEntryId = rcp.entryID 
 
 
 
 ' Get the Recipient object based on the string entry ID. 
 
 Set rcp1 = Application.session.GetRecipientFromID(strEntryId) 
 
 
 
 MsgBox "Recipient Name: " & rcp1.name, vbInformation 
 
End Sub

Confira também

Objeto NameSpace

Suporte e comentários

Tem dúvidas ou quer enviar comentários sobre o VBA para Office ou sobre esta documentação? Confira Suporte e comentários sobre o VBA para Office a fim de obter orientação sobre as maneiras pelas quais você pode receber suporte e fornecer comentários.